Output 04abe3d1c922c9a1670c858023a4235e4b7a5705a43999a71ca1720a67b3b071:29

value
21044412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19fc94c3fc8338acbde1e1996c27e811528297ef OP_EQUAL
address
344RPyyMZze6pT7q2S4EknD4nqey51kQvS
transaction
04abe3d1c922c9a1670c858023a4235e4b7a5705a43999a71ca1720a67b3b071
confirmations
283111
spent
true